The Romanian justice system, led by Lia Savonea, reacted swiftly to a meeting between Prime Minister Ilie Bolojan and Constitutional Court President Simina Tănăsescu, demanding explanations. In contrast, no response was given regarding Judge Cristian Deliorga's private jet trips with politicians and businessmen, raising concerns about potential conflicts of interest. Deliorga's ties to the Chamber of Commerce, which benefited from a legislative decision he voted on, highlight deeper issues of corruption and complicity within the judiciary. The lack of action from the judiciary in this case contrasts sharply with their quick response to Tănăsescu, suggesting a politically motivated double standard. The situation calls for an investigation into possible influence peddling, but the current justice system appears reluctant to address these serious allegations.
